What Is a CNC/NC Pipe Bending Machine?
A CNC/NC pipe bending machine is industrial equipment designed to bend pipes and tubes according to specified angles, dimensions, bending radii, and production parameters.
Depending on the machine configuration, predefined or programmable settings can be used to control the bending process. This can be useful when manufacturers need to produce multiple components with similar bend geometry.

How to Choose the Right Pipe Bending Machine in Warangal
The right machine should be selected according to the actual component and production requirements.
Consider:
- Pipe diameter: Determine the complete range of pipe sizes required.
- Material: Consider MS, stainless steel, aluminium, and other materials.
- Wall thickness: Identify the thickness range involved.
- Bending radius: Establish the required radius for the finished component.
- Bending angle: Determine the range of angles required.
- Component geometry: Consider the number, position, and sequence of bends.
- Production volume: Match machine capabilities with expected workload.
- Tooling: Ensure suitable tooling is available for the pipe dimensions and material.
- Automation: Select the appropriate level of machine control for your production workflow.
Application-specific evaluation is important because different materials, pipe sizes, and component designs can require different machine configurations.
